I installed OEM rear mud flaps on our 2014. They only touch the plastic bumper, at least on the outside. I definitely removed the rear wheels. I couldn't imagine trying to do it without removing the wheels. That probably would have made it way harder and take 2 or 3 times as long.

Putting the OEM rear mud flaps on my 2019 was no problem whatsoever without removing the the rear wheels. It may a gen1 vs. gen2 installation difference.
